Call for Nominations: RPO America Council of Peers

NADO is currently ramping up its transportation programs and initiatives to better serve the needs of rural and small metro regions across the country. As part of this effort, NADO is expanding our national network of transportation practitioners. Please consider joining NADO’s transportation affiliate group, RPO America, as NADO works to enhance our offerings of peer-to-peer learning opportunities and research, and to develop a policy agenda focused on rural and small metro regions. NADO members who join RPO America are invited to support the work of this practitioner-led group via an annual $500 subscription fee.

Participating organizations also have the opportunity to nominate regional transportation planners and other practitioners for appointments to RPO America’s National RPO Council of Peers, which will spearhead RPO agenda development and peer research. NADO aims to have one Council representative from each state, however, even if your state is already represented, NADO is open to considering additional candidates.
